✅ NEXIQ eTechnician (eTech) Diagnostic Software – Overview
NEXIQ eTechnician (commonly known as eTech) is a professional-grade diagnostic and maintenance software suite developed for heavy-duty and medium-duty trucks, buses, and commercial vehicles. This software is tailored to technicians and service shops working across multiple OEMs, particularly those needing fast, reliable, and user-friendly diagnostics with real-time data and advanced troubleshooting capabilities.
The eTechnician suite provides bi-directional tests, fault code analysis, live data streaming, and vehicle health reports for a wide range of systems. It works best when paired with a NEXIQ USB-Link 2 or 3 (or similar RP1210 compliant adapter) and supports both J1939 and J1708 protocols, making it compatible with most modern trucks.
It comes in two main versions:
- eTechnician Heavy-Duty
- eTechnician Light-Duty (OBDII)
This flexibility allows users to work across Cummins, Detroit, International, Freightliner, Volvo, Mack, PACCAR, Isuzu, and more, all from a single interface.

🔹 What is NEXIQ eTechnician used for?
NEXIQ eTechnician is used to diagnose, troubleshoot, and repair electronic systems on commercial trucks and light-duty vehicles. It offers live data monitoring, code reading/clearing, and advanced diagnostic commands like injector tests or forced regens.
🔹 Is eTechnician the same as DLB (Diagnostic Link)?
No, DLB is typically used for Bendix brake systems. eTechnician is more comprehensive and supports multiple brands and modules, making it a broader solution for general truck diagnostics.

🔹 Is this software better than OEM-specific tools?
If you work on multiple truck brands, eTechnician is a great universal tool. For deep-level module programming, OEM software (like Cummins Insite or Detroit DDDL) is more advanced, but eTechnician covers 90%+ of what a repair shop needs.
